通信设备的保护方法、装置、设备和存储介质与流程

文档序号:29796126发布日期:2022-04-23 18:52阅读:来源:国知局

技术特征:
1.一种通信设备的保护方法,其特征在于,包括:在通信设备出现故障重启后,读取所述通信设备的第一存储分区内的信息;当所述信息中包含故障码时,从所述通信设备的第二存储分区内获取与所述故障码对应的备份文件;使用所述备份文件修复所述通信设备的第三存储分区内与所述故障码对应的原始文件,并根据修复后的所述原始文件继续对所述通信设备执行相应的操作。2.根据权利要求1所述的方法,其特征在于,所述故障码包括待检测对象的故障码或者用于镜像文件升级的故障码,所述待检测对象包括引导程序、操作系统、文件系统以及目标程序中的任意一种。3.根据权利要求2所述的方法,其特征在于,当所述待检测对象为引导程序时,在所述在通信设备出现故障重启后,读取所述通信设备的第一存储分区内的信息之前,所述方法还包括:当所述引导程序从所述通信设备中的第三存储分区内读取第一原始文件时,对所述第一原始文件进行检测;若所述第一原始文件存在故障,则生成所述引导程序的故障码,并将该故障码写入所述通信设备的第一存储分区内。4.根据权利要求3所述的方法,其特征在于,还包括:若所述第一原始文件不存在故障,则加载并执行所述第一原始文件,且当所述第一原始文件执行过程中存在故障时,生成所述引导程序的故障码,并将该故障码写入所述通信设备的第一存储分区内。5.根据权利要求2所述的方法,其特征在于,当所述待检测对象为操作系统时,在所述在通信设备出现故障重启后,读取所述通信设备的第一存储分区内的信息之前,所述方法还包括:向操作系统内核注册第一函数;通过调用所述第一函数,监测所述操作系统的运行状态;当所述操作系统运行状态异常时,生成所述操作系统的故障码,并将该故障码写入所述通信设备的第一存储分区内。6.根据权利要求2所述的方法,其特征在于,当所述待检测对象为文件系统时,在所述在通信设备出现故障重启后,读取所述通信设备的第一存储分区内的信息之前,所述方法还包括:当操作系统从所述通信设备中的第三存储分区内读取文件系统的第二原始文件时,对所述第二原始文件进行检测;若所述第二原始文件存在故障,则生成所述文件系统的故障码,并将该故障码写入所述通信设备的第一存储分区内。7.根据权利要求6所述的方法,其特征在于,还包括:若所述第二原始文件不存在故障,则运行所述第二原始文件,并通过所述第二原始文件内预先插入的第二函数监测所述文件系统的运行状态,且当所述文件系统运行状态异常时,生成所述文件系统的故障码,并将该故障码写入所述通信设备的第一存储分区内。8.一种通信设备的保护装置,其特征在于,包括:
读取模块,用于在通信设备出现故障重启后,读取所述通信设备的第一存储分区内的信息;获取模块,用于当所述信息中包含故障码时,根据所述故障码,从所述通信设备的第二存储分区内获取对应的备份文件;第一处理模块,用于使用所述备份文件修复所述通信设备的第三存储分区内与所述故障码对应的原始文件,并根据修复后的所述原始文件继续对所述通信设备执行相应的操作。9.一种通信设备,包括存储器和处理器,所述存储器存储有计算机程序,其特征在于,所述处理器执行所述计算机程序时实现权利要求1至7中任一项所述方法的步骤。10.一种计算机可读存储介质,其上存储有计算机程序,其特征在于,所述计算机程序被处理器执行时实现权利要求1至7中任一项所述方法的步骤。

技术总结
本申请涉及一种通信设备的保护方法、装置、设备和存储介质。该方法包括:在通信设备出现故障重启后,读取通信设备的第一存储分区内的信息;当信息中包含故障码时,从通信设备的第二存储分区内获取与故障码对应的备份文件;使用备份文件修复通信设备的第三存储分区内与故障码对应的原始文件,并根据修复后的原始文件继续对通信设备执行相应的操作。该方法实现了在通信设备出现故障后能够对故障及时修复的目的,减少了通信设备的重启次数,对通信设备的存储硬件起到了保护作用,有效降低了通信设备存储硬件的恶化程度,提高了通信设备的可靠性和健壮性。并且,在出现故障时无需人工介入可自动地实现故障的恢复,降低了通信设备的维修成本。的维修成本。的维修成本。


技术研发人员:徐廷松
受保护的技术使用者:龙尚科技(上海)有限公司
技术研发日:2021.12.30
技术公布日:2022/4/22
当前第2页1 2 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1